在手游的世界里,数据的管理和优化对于玩家和开发者来说都至关重要,我们不聊那些高大上的编程术语,而是从玩家的角度出发,聊聊如何通过 MySQL 的几个基础操作——添加列、修改列、删除列,来优化我们的手游数据,让游戏体验更加顺畅。
MySQL 添加列:为游戏数据添彩
想象一下,你正在玩一款角色扮演手游,随着游戏版本的更新,新增了宠物系统,现有的数据库表中并没有记录宠物信息的列,这时,MySQL 的添加列功能就派上了用场。
开发者可以通过简单的 SQL 语句,比如ALTER TABLE players ADD COLUMN pet_name VARCHAR(50);
,来为players
表添加一个名为pet_name
的列,用于存储玩家的宠物名称,这样一来,你的角色就能拥有自己的专属宠物,并且宠物的信息也能被完整地保存在数据库中。
对于玩家来说,这意味着什么呢?意味着你可以在游戏中体验到更加丰富的内容,而不用担心数据丢失或混乱,每次更新后,你的宠物信息都能被准确地记录下来,让你的游戏之旅更加顺畅。
MySQL 修改列:调整数据,优化体验
再来说说修改列,在手游中,有时候我们需要调整某些数据的存储方式或范围,在一款策略手游中,玩家的金币数量可能原本是用INT
类型存储的,但是随着游戏的发展,金币数量可能会超过INT
类型的最大值,这时,我们就需要用到 MySQL 的修改列功能。
通过ALTER TABLE players MODIFY COLUMN gold BIGINT;
这条语句,我们可以将gold
列的数据类型从INT
修改为BIGINT
,从而容纳更大的数值范围,这样一来,即使你的金币数量再多,也不用担心数据溢出的问题了。
对于玩家来说,这意味着游戏体验的持续优化,你可以放心地赚取金币,不用担心因为数据类型的限制而错过任何奖励或机会。
MySQL 删除列:清理冗余,提升效率
我们来看看删除列,在手游中,有时候某些数据可能已经不再需要了,或者因为版本更新而被新的数据替代,这时,我们就需要用到 MySQL 的删除列功能。
在一款射击手游中,早期的版本可能有一个名为weapon_skin
的列,用于存储武器的皮肤信息,但是随着游戏的发展,这个列已经被新的皮肤系统所替代,这时,我们就可以通过ALTER TABLE players DROP COLUMN weapon_skin;
这条语句来删除这个冗余的列。
对于玩家来说,这意味着游戏数据库的更加精简和高效,你可以享受到更加流畅的游戏体验,而不用担心因为冗余数据而导致的卡顿或延迟。
最新动态:MySQL 操作在手游中的实战应用
热点关联一:宠物养成新玩法
在最新的宠物养成手游中,玩家可以通过 MySQL 的添加列功能,为宠物添加更多的属性列,如pet_level
(宠物等级)、pet_skill
(宠物技能)等,这样一来,你的宠物就能拥有更加丰富的成长路径和技能体系,让你的养成之旅更加有趣。
热点关联二:装备系统大升级
在最新的角色扮演手游中,开发者利用 MySQL 的修改列功能,对装备系统的数据进行了全面升级,将装备的属性值从INT
类型修改为FLOAT
类型,以支持更加精细的数值调整,这样一来,你的装备就能拥有更加精准的属性加成,让你的战斗力飙升。
热点关联三:数据清理大作战
在最新的策略手游中,玩家可以参与到数据清理的活动中来,通过 MySQL 的删除列功能,你可以帮助开发者清理掉那些不再需要的冗余数据列,为游戏数据库瘦身,作为奖励,你将获得丰厚的游戏资源和道具,让你的策略之路更加畅通无阻。
MySQL 添加列、修改列、删除列的特别之处
MySQL 的添加列、修改列、删除列功能不仅能够帮助开发者优化游戏数据,还能让玩家在游戏中享受到更加流畅和丰富的体验,这些操作简单易行,却能在关键时刻发挥巨大的作用,它们就像游戏世界中的魔法工具,让数据变得更加灵活和可控。
下次当你在游戏中遇到数据相关的问题时,不妨想一想 MySQL 的这些基础操作吧!它们或许能为你带来意想不到的惊喜和收获。